What happened

Israel's housing market rebounded in Q2 2026 with new home sales rising 38%, yet over 84,000 apartments remain unsold, reflecting ongoing market challenges.

  • 01Israel sold 22,640 homes in Q2 2026, an 11.7% increase year-over-year.
  • 02New apartment sales surged 38.2% compared to Q2 2025.
  • 03Sales of new homes rose 18.4% from the previous quarter.
  • 04About one-third of new home sales were government-subsidized.
  • 05Despite sales growth, 84,000 apartments remain unsold in Israel.
